Your CRYPTON_LOGS 299PCS Data May Be at Risk: Here’s What You Need to Know
In November 2025, a Telegram user uploaded a stealer log labeled CRYPTON_LOGS 299PCS that contained 16,111 compromised records. The dataset includes plaintext passwords, email addresses, and URLs taken from real devices that were running infostealer malware at the time of capture. If you've ever had your device infected, even briefly, your credentials could easily be sitting in a file like this one right now.
Why This Is Dangerous
Like its companion upload CRYPTON_LOGS 301PCS, this log was shared publicly on Telegram, meaning it wasn't locked behind any kind of access barrier. Anyone with the link could download it, and many likely did within hours of it being posted.
Plaintext passwords are the most dangerous type of credential to have exposed. There's nothing to decrypt or reverse, the password is right there in readable form. Pair that with the email adress included in the same record and you have everything needed to attempt a login on practically any online service.
With over 16,000 records, this is a sizeable batch that represents a meaningful number of real people, likely spread across many different services and platforms. The scope of potential account takeovers is substantial.
What Was Exposed
- Email addresses used as login identifiers
- Plaintext passwords captured from compromised endpoints
- Website URLs and API host addresses accessed by infected devices
- Browser-saved credentials and autofill data
- Authentication tokens and active session data
- Application login paths and service endpoints
- Device-level endpoint identifiers
Why This Matters
The CRYPTON_LOGS series appears to be an ongoing operation, with numbered batches suggesting regular or semi-regular releases of newly harvested credentials. That pattern means this isn't an isolated incident but part of a broader, sustained campaign to collect and distribute stolen login data.
For anyone whose credentials appear in this log, the window for action is already narrow. Attackers don't wait around. Credential stuffing tools can test thousands of combinations per minute, and by the time a breach is publicly documented, many of the affected accounts have allready been tested or compromised.
How Stealer Log Works
Infostealer malware is designed to be quiet and fast. It typically arrives through a phishing link, a fake download, or a trojanized piece of software. Once it runs on a device, it scans for saved passwords in browsers, looks for credentials stored by apps, and records anything the user types into login fields while it's active.
Within minutes, it compiles this into a structured log and sends it back to the attacker's server. The attacker then bundles multiple logs together into batches, which is likely what the "299PCS" label refers to here, 299 individual endpoint logs packaged as one collection.
These packages are then traded, sold, or shared freely on platforms like Telegram, where the CRYPTON_LOGS 299PCS file was uploaded. Each batch represents dozens or hundreds of compromised machines, and the people behind them rarely stop at one upload.
